Output 21ea6cf4d772f7b5d304ecb74e73bf6b6d47b15b72e10676fa5613af8a982fba:0

value
684746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f81be83dde97d08bbdb78e75c5591d8285fd4f OP_EQUAL
address
3PChwYHrCL2i6eyMofCkQvC4ntGuiJYK7b
transaction
21ea6cf4d772f7b5d304ecb74e73bf6b6d47b15b72e10676fa5613af8a982fba
spent
true